Review: Plantogen Sole Scrub & Sole Repair Cream

If you are looking to put a little spa in your step, then you should give Plantogen Sole Scrub and Sole Repair Cream a try. Plantogen is “plant derived spa therapy” combining the effective ingredients from plants with today’s scientific technology.

The Sole Scrub is a once a week exfoliator made with apricot seeds, peppermint, tea tree oil, menthol and chamomile. The scent is refreshing and invigorating and this scrub feels oh-so-good on your feet. So much so, that I also used it to exfoliate my hands.

The Sole Repair Cream is non-greasy and chock full of moisturizing goodness: shea butter, avocado, extra virgin olive oil, menthol and peppermint. The menthol and peppermint make an interesting minty scent. The Sole Repair Cream will leave your feet feeling so soft.
